Fedora Chinese User Group Forum

A Fedora Chinese Ambassador and core member of the Fedora Chinese User Group, Mr Yuan Yijun (User:Bbbush) organised a meeting on #fedora-cn IRC channel on Oct. 17th. They discussed how to promote Fedora in China through different activities, and determined to set up a forum for all Fedora Chinese users.
